Discover the wilder side of Perth County, offering outdoor adventures year-round. Paddle the Thames River or Trout Creek, or explore the calm waters of Wildwood Conservation Area, perfect for canoeing, kayaking, and hiking. Wander scenic trails like the West Perth Thames Nature Trail & Wetlands, a peaceful haven for birdwatching and nature walks, or step into the Ellice Swamp, where towering trees and winding paths create a perfect setting for wildlife spotting. In the winter, strap on snowshoes and trek through scenic trails at Wildwood Conservation Area and the The Stratford Perth Museum. Whether you’re paddling, hiking, or snowshoeing, Perth County’s wild spaces are full of adventure in every season.

| Listowel Golf Club |
|
8380 Fairlane Rd, Listowel, ON N4W 3G6 Listowel Golf Club offers a premier golf destination with something for every kind of player. This semi-private haven features 27-hole, par-72 course arranged across three distinct nine‑hole loops—the Millennium, Heritage, and Vintage nines—designed by Dave Moote of RF Moote & Associates to harness the region’s rolling hills, water hazards, and naturally undulating terrain |
| Mitchell Golf & Country Club |
|
81 Frances St, Mitchell, ON N0K 1N0 Established in 1930, this classic 18-hole, par‑71 course stretches approximately 6,100 yards and offers a smooth balance of challenge and charm—its tranquil, tree-lined front nine gives way to a more demanding back nine, ensuring variety and excitement every round.

River Valley Golf & Tube |
|
4725 Line 1, Perth South, ON N4X 1C6 River Valley Golf & Tube is widely celebrated as southwestern Ontario’s hidden gem—offering a beautifully challenging 18‑hole, par-65 golf course that winds through gently rolling terrain and diverse hole designs.
When the snow falls, the fun doesn’t stop: the venue transforms into a winter wonderland with exhilarating snow tubing on 800‑ft slides, complete with a cozy chalet serving homemade fries and warm beverages

Science Hill Country Club |
|
RR 1, Perth South, ON N4X 1C4 A beautifully maintained 18-hole, par-70 course stretching just under 5,800 yards from the back tees. Designed to be both approachable and rewarding, it offers a smooth blend of challenge and enjoyment for golfers of all levels. Anchored by the iconic “Red Barn” clubhouse, the club also features the newly renovated Taps on the Thames restaurant, where guests can relax on one of the region’s most scenic patios while enjoying fresh meals and daily specials

St. Mary's Golf & Country Club |
|
St. Mary's Golf & Country Club 769 Queen St E, St. Marys, ON N4X 1G2 Discover the elegance of St. Marys Golf & Country Club, a championship-calibre, 18-hole course with a traditional par of 72 spanning 6,567 yards from the blue tees—striking a perfect balance between playability and challenge for golfers of all skill levels . Originally crafted in 1931 and expanded in the early 1990s by David Moote of Moote & Associates, the course weaves along rolling terrain, enhanced by scenic features such as waterfall and pond accents on holes 9 and 16, and meticulously designed greens like the RCGA-style layouts on holes 13, 17, and 18 . Signature holes—like the dramatic par-4 12th, “Stage Fright”—require a bold carry over water and conclude with a sloping green that presents a true test of precision .
